Output e455905d7247cde0105f67cfefb9521a9615df853950159ed1705645f59a7db6:109

value
38598
script pubkey
OP_0 OP_PUSHBYTES_32 e3f6836f0485730f54fbc6b77801f26e1f51346ef2126cda19079d42009e0b4b
address
bc1qu0mgxmcys4es748mc6mhsq0jdc04zdrw7gfxekseq7w5yqy7pd9sprctdh
transaction
e455905d7247cde0105f67cfefb9521a9615df853950159ed1705645f59a7db6
spent
true